MORGANTOWN -

West Virginia University's Davis college of Agriculture, Natural Resources and Design hosted it's annual family day at the farm on Saturday.

The event was held at the Animal Sciences Farm on Stewartstown Road started, and was completely free for all guests.

There was horse and carriage, hay rides and farm animals to see. Free food and drinks including pop corn and freshly squeezed apple cider were also provided.

The school hosts the event to promote education about the farm.
